🙂A single person spends $589 per month in Islamabad vs $874 in Da Nang,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$918 per month in Islamabad vs $1,402 in Da Nang,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,246 per month in Islamabad vs $1,930 in Da Nang, rent included.
🙂Islamabad is about 33% cheaper than Da Nang,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both Islamabad and Da Nang are more affordable than the global median – Islamabad57% lower, Da Nang36% lower.

🏠A central one-bedroom costs $277 in Islamabad versus $529 in Da Nang.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 9% higher in Islamabad,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$23.00 in Islamabad versus $19.00 in Da Nang. Groceries tell a different story – $103 in Islamabad vs $198 in Da Nang – so Islamabad w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
